Roxy Jacenko: 'You are a deranged sick person to do this'

PR maven Roxy Jacenko has says she is "sickened" by her daughter's lewd photoshop scandal.

The owner of PR agency Sweaty Betty chatted to The Morning Show hosts Larry Emdur and Kylie Gillies about how the incident "sickened" her.

"There's nothing worse than paedophilia. The worst thing is [my daughter is] four years old. The people who did it are known to me. If you've got a gripe with me, be a mature adult, take it up with me, don't inflict danger or embarrassment on my four-year-old. It's sick," Jacenko said.

"No matter how new social media is in the world, use it respectfully. Don't doctor pictures into lewd situations for a four year old! You're a deranged, sick person to do that!"

Jacenko revealed how she first found out about the digitally-altered pictures of her daughter, Pixie, last September.

"It actually happened in September of last year, believe it or not... I tried to put it out of my mind but obviously it came up when I was contacted by a reporter," she explained.

"Between September and now I've learned to deal with it. It is what it is, I minimised it from September until this Tuesday when it broke."

The original photos were altered into obscene images and shared by some of the country's top fashion identities.

Three people who are believed to have circulated the images have been reported to police, including two connected to the fashion industry.

Since discovering the photos, Jacenko, who appeared on the Australian version of Celebrity Apprentice, has changed the setting of both Pixie's and her own Instagram accounts to private.

According to News Corp, one photoshopped image shows Pixie standing alongside a prostitute in Amsterdam. In another image the four-year-old model looks like she is reading a book with two men having sex featured on the cover.

Speaking to Nova's Fitzy and Wippa on Wednesday, Jacenko justified having her daughter's Instagram account public for so long, saying: "We haven't got anything to hide."

"It is on private at the moment, will it remain on? I don't know," she told the boys.

"Does that mean my poor mother can't upload a picture of her granddaughter because there could be a sicko who looks on the internet? What is this world coming to?"

Rose Bay detectives currently still investigating the matter.
